The whole thing is actually made up of four separate sections. We're talking 17.6 miles of pure engineering awesomeness. There are miles of bridges, then suddenly, you dip down… into a tunnel. Yep, an underwater tunnel! It pops you out on another bridge, and the cycle repeats. It's like a rollercoaster for your car. Minus the loops, thankfully.

These tunnels? They go under the shipping channel. Think about that. Giant cargo ships are sailing above you. It’s a little bit thrilling, a little bit mind-boggling. Let’s talk tunnels. These aren't just dark, dreary tubes. They're underwater marvels. They're designed to handle the immense pressure of the water above. When you're driving through, you can almost feel the weight of the bay. It’s a unique sensation. You might even catch yourself looking for mermaids. No judgment here.

The tunnels are called the Thimble Shoals Tunnel and the Chesapeake Channel Tunnel. Fancy names, right? They’re basically these giant concrete tubes, submerged and then buried under sand. So, the water’s there, the sand’s there, and you’re cruising through. It’s like a secret underwater highway.

And here’s a fun little tidbit: these tunnels were pretty cutting-edge when they were built. They had to figure out how to build something that would withstand the ocean and the constant ship traffic. It was a huge undertaking. Imagine the planning meetings.
